A overflowing septic tank can cause bad smells to rise from your yard. It makes being outside or inside unpleasant.
When your septic system is blocked, water and waste have nowhere to go. This causes sewage to come back up and your sinks to stop draining.
If your yard has soft spots, your septic tank may be overflowing. This can damage your lawn and cause big messes.
If your sinks, showers, and tubs are draining slowly, your septic system might be overdue for service. It’s a signal you shouldn’t ignore.
Hearing bubbling sounds when you flush or use water? That’s often a sign of a system backup in your system.

Septic service involves pumping out your septic tank, cleaning it, and inspecting the system for problems. It helps prevent backups, bad smells, and costly repairs.
Most homes should have their tank pumped every 3 to 5 years. However, this depends on the size of your tank and how many people live in your home.
Slow drains, bad odors, wet spots in the yard, and gurgling sounds in your pipes are all warning signs. If you notice any of these, it’s time to schedule service.
Typical septic service takes about 1 to 2 hours. Larger tanks or neglected systems may take longer, but we always work quickly and cleanly.
